Product Description
PEG dialdehyde (MW 3,000) features terminal aldehyde (-CHO) groups, allowing Schiff base formation with primary amines for crosslinking and conjugation. This highly water-soluble PEG derivative is widely used in hydrogel synthesis, bioadhesives, enzyme immobilization, and controlled drug delivery. The reactive aldehyde groups provide dynamic, reversible crosslinking for biomaterials and medical coatings.
Applications:
Biomolecule Conjugation: Enables site-specific immobilization of biomolecules for biosensors, biocatalysis, and diagnostics.
Biodegradable Hydrogels: Forms injectable, in situ-gelling hydrogels for wound healing, cell encapsulation, and tissue engineering.
Controlled Drug Release: Facilitates pH-sensitive drug carriers for responsive, localized release of therapeutics.
Bioadhesives: Used in medical-grade adhesives with strong, biocompatible bonding for tissue repair and wound closure.
Tissue Engineering: Supports the development of biomimetic scaffolds that promote cell attachment, proliferation, and differentiation.
